About the Car

2021 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I UK Version


  • The new SUV coupé captivates with its powerful and progressive design

  • Tremendous variability and high everyday utility, towing capacity of up to 2.4 metric tons

  • New light generation: rear lights with digital OLED technology

  • SQ5 Sportback TDI top-of-the-range model with output of 341 PS and 700 Nm (516.3 lb-ft) of torque

Following the Q3 Sportback and the e-tron Sportback, Audi now presents its third crossover utility vehicle, or CUV: the Q5 Sportback. This coupé with dynamic lines addresses customers who appreciate not just an expressive design and technical innovation but also a sporty character and a high level of everyday usability. Topping the line is the SQ5 Sportback TDI. Its three-liter TDI offers concentrated power of 251 kW (341 PS) and 700 Nm (516.3 lb-ft) of torque. 2021 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I UK Version (8R)

A seven-speed S tronic and the efficient quattro drive with ultra technology provide the power transmission for the four-cylinder diesel engine. In normal driving conditions, it directs the torque exclusively to the front wheels. The moment all-wheel drive is required, two clutches instantly activate the rear axle, even predictively in many situations.

The Audi Q5 Sportback 50 TDI quattro offers even more power and torque: This model offers 210 kW (286 PS) and 620 Nm (457.3 lb-ft) – enough for a standard sprint in 5.7 seconds and maximum speed of 240 km/h (149.1 mph). The MHEV system works here with 48 V and is even more effective than it is in the four-cylinder diesel. The eight-speed tiptronic goes through the gears smoothly and swiftly; the quattro permanent all-wheel drive uses a mechanical center differential. It distributes 40 percent of the torque to the front axle and 60 percent to the rear and, when necessary, directs the majority of it to the axle with better traction.

Digital and intuitive: controls and connectivity

For the controls, displays and infotainment, the Q5 Sportback takes over for the Q5 the third-generation modular infotainment system or MIB 3. When fully equipped, the digital Audi virtual cockpit plus with 12.3-inch display and a head-up display are also on board. The multifunction steering wheel plus enables the safe and simple operation of the most important functions and displays.

The MMI navigation plus infotainment system is paired with a 10.1-inch touch display. Its natural language voice control uses the knowledge of the cloud and can be activated by saying “Hey Audi.” Many vehicle settings can be stored in individual user profiles and saved on the myAudi customer portal in the cloud. Some online services from the broad portfolio of Audi connect use the swarm intelligence of the Audi fleet for functions that include alerting drivers to hazards. The myAudi app tightly connects the car with the customer’s smartphone. Optional hardware modules such as the Audi phone box or the Bang & Olufsen 3D Premium Sound System supplement the infotainment system.

Helpful and efficient: the driver assist systems

The Audi Q5 Sportback is equipped with numerous driver assist systems. The adaptive cruise assist can take over accelerating, decelerating and keeping in lane for the driver in many situations. The driver only has to touch the capacitive steering wheel to maintain lateral guidance. A second high-tech system is the predictive efficiency assist, which supports a predictive driving style. The turn assist, the swerve assist, the cross-traffic assist and exit warning systems also enhance safety. The standard Audi pre sense city system helps to avoid or mitigate the consequences of collisions with road users in front of the car.

Sporty top-of-the-range model: the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I

At the forefront of the range is the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I. Its cultivated three-liter diesel engine produces an output of 251 kW (341 PS), the powerful torque of 700 Nm (516.3 lb-ft) is constantly available from 1,750 rpm to 3,250 rpm. An actuator in the exhaust system lends the sound tone and richness. Performance: 0 to 100 km/h (62.1 mph) in 5.1 seconds, top speed of 250 km/h (155.3 mph) (electronically limited).

The 3.0 TDI has been made even better in many details. The pistons have been changed from aluminum to forged steel. This new material reduces heat losses and because of its strength does not incur any weight penalty compared with aluminum pistons The solenoid valve injectors are able to inject the fuel with a constantly high level of precision because a new piezoelectric sensor monitors the closing of the needle. It can perform up to eight individual injections per work cycle and also meter minimal fuel quantities with high precision.

A small, light compressor wheel rotates in the turbocharger of the V6 diesel engine, getting up to speed especially quickly – an important factor for the spontaneous and powerful development of torque. The intercooler now runs via a new, indirect water-air cooler in the inside V of the engine. The quick build-up of the boost pressure benefits from the short intake air routes.

MHEV and EPC: even more efficiency and spontaneity

The 3.0 TDI brings with it two technologies that reduce fuel consumption and enhance spontaneity. The 48 V mild hybrid system (MHEV) recovers up to 8 kW of power when decelerating. With the electricity from the lithium-ion battery, the CUV can coast for up to 40 seconds with the engine off, after which the belt-driven starter-alternator comfortably restarts the engine. Another building block in the 48 V network is the electric powered compressor (EPC). When moving off and accelerating from low rotational speeds, it accelerates the build-up of the boost pressure and ensures that the 3.0 TDI responds spontaneously.

Two SCR catalytic converters: exhaust gas aftertreatment

As in all TDI engines, Audi employs the twin dosing technology with two SCR catalytic converters in the Q5 Sportback for the aftertreatment of the exhaust gas. The first of these catalytic converters lies directly behind the manifold in the exhaust line and serves as a particulate filter at the same time; the second is located away from the engine under the vehicle floor. With the two catalytic converters, different operating situations and a wide temperature window for the exhaust gas can be covered. Thanks to the twin dosing technology, the SQ5 Sportback TDI also comes in well below the limits set by the new Euro 6d ISC-FCM emission standard.

Changing gears quickly and smoothly: the eight-speed tiptronic

As with the 3.0 TDI version of the Q5 Sportback, a fast and smooth-shifting eight-speed tiptronic handles the power transmission in the S model. The quattro permanent all-wheel drive transfers the torque variably as needed to the front and rear axles. On request, Audi can supplement this with the sport differential, which actively adjusts the distribution of the torque between the rear wheels when driving in a sporty style, directing more torque to the outside wheel that has better grip – making the vehicle even more agile when cornering at speed. The outside rear wheel is also given more torque when accelerating out of tight radii in order to further increase the dynamism.

Supreme precision: the suspension

The suspension of the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I is able to handle the performance of the powerful diesel drive with supreme ease. Five-link suspensions direct each of the four wheels. 20-inch wheels with 255/45 tires are standard, but 21-inch wheels from Audi or Audi Sport GmbH are available as an alternative. Six-piston brake calipers made of aluminum and brake disks with a diameter of 375 mm (14.8 in) are mounted on the front axle. The S sport suspension with damper control lowers the body by 30 mm (1.2 in) compared with the Q5 Sportback and offers an especially wide spread between comfort and dynamism.

Along with the optional sport differential, engine, steering and the automatic transmission, the controlled dampers are integrated in the standard Audi drive select dynamic handling system, which allows the driver to manage the character of these systems via six profiles. A seventh profile (allroad) is added if the adaptive air suspension with S-specific tuning is on board – the air suspension adapts the body’s ride height to the driving situation at the time. Dynamic steering is another optional module.

New highlights: exterior and interior design

Distinctive details help the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I leave an even more powerful impression. Vertical brackets give structure to the large side air inlets on the front bumper. Filigree bars connect large octagonal honeycombs with each other in the octagonal Singleframe grille. Audi LED headlights are installed as standard, Matrix LED headlight with automatic high beam and dynamic turn signals are available as an option. The rear bumper integrates a bracket in matte aluminum, under which the diffuser insert and four chrome-plated oval tailpipe trims can be found. The new digital OLED technology can be chosen for the rear lights.

The interior of the Audi SQ5 Sportback TDI is designed in black or dark gray colors, the illuminated aluminum door sill trims are decorated with S logos. There is a choice of three upholstery options for the electrically adjustable sport seats with the embossed S logos. Contrasting stitching adorns the seats and the steering wheel; a massage function and seat ventilation are available on request. Brushed aluminum is standard for the inlays, the alternatives are two carbon designs and a piano finish.
